High-speed low-power WTA (winner-take-all) sensitive amplifier
A sensitive amplifier and low power consumption technology, which is applied in the field of high-speed and low-power WTA sensitive amplifiers, can solve the problems of large power consumption and slow amplification speed, and achieve the effect of increasing the amplification speed and reducing power consumption
